Zimbabwe Football Association unveils Ramon Catala to lead Warriors
The Zimbabwe Football Association (ZIFA) has unveiled a new technical team for the Warriors, led by Spanish coach Ramon Catala. The appointment is part of the ‘Dream 2030’ programme, an ambitious restructuring initiative aimed at creating an integrated development pathway from the Under-15 level through to the senior national teams.
Catala, a UEFA Pro Licence holder with extensive experience in Europe, Africa, and Asia, will be supported by Spanish assistants Marc Sanchez and Vicente Girona Izquierdo. The goal of the new technical direction is to move away from operating national teams as separate entities and instead establish one interconnected system.
While ZIFA president Nqobile Magwizi previously remained cautious regarding coaching rumors, the appointment marks a significant shift for the national sides as they prepare for upcoming AFCON qualifiers and long-term goals for the 2027 AFCON and 2030 World Cup cycles.
